WebMatrix creation and basic operations. A column vector is an m-by-1 matrix, a row vector is a 1-by-n matrix, and a scalar is a 1-by-1 matrix. To define a matrix manually, use square brackets [ ] to denote the beginning and end of the array. Within the brackets, use a semicolon ; to denote the end of a row. You will learn to create, modify, and access R matrix components. A matrix is a two-dimensional, homogeneous data structure in R. This means that it has two dimensions, rows and columns. A matrix can store data of a single basic type (numeric, logical, character, etc.). number of gtts per mlWebMATLAB is an abbreviation for "matrix laboratory." While other programming languages mostly work with numbers one at a time, MATLAB® is designed to operate primarily on whole matrices and arrays. All MATLAB variables are multidimensional arrays, no matter what type of data. A matrix is a two-dimensional array often used for linear algebra. number of gun deaths in japan 2021WebDiscover the Matrix Construction Difference. Full Transparency.
